I used one of the new die sets – called the Sending Flowers Dies – and the coordinating Sending You Thoughts stamp set (a Level 1 Sale-A-Bration reward) to make today’s card.  Take a look-see:

The layout for this one is from this week’s Freshly Made Sketches challenge.

I pulled out a pretty Pool Party paper from the Tropical Oasis DSP (LOVE the versatility of this paper pack!!) and matted it on So Saffron for the card front.

From a square of Whisper White, I cut the big circle die in the Sending Flowers Die set.

Using my Granny Apple Green Stampin’ Blends Combo Pack, I colored the stems and leaves of the die cut.  Then I used Mini Stampin’ Dimensionals – and smaller pieces, too – to pop the die cut onto the card front.

The die set has two small flower dies – each die cuts four flower shapes.  I used both dies to cut flowers from So Saffron, Mango Melody and Grapefruit Grove card stock.

Then I used Liquid Glue to adhere the flowers to their matching shapes on the die cut and added Rhinestone Basic Jewels to the middles.

For the sentiment, I stamped the Sending You Thoughts sentiment in Granny Apple Green on Whisper White and cut it with the label die in the Sending Flowers set.  I also cut a second label in So Saffron.

I used Liquid Glue to adhere the two labels together with a little offset.  Then I wrapped some So Saffron Baker’s Twine (from the Metallic Baker’s Twine & Sequins Pack (another of the $50 Level 1 Sale-A-Bration choices) around the end of the label, tying it in a bow at the end.

I used Stampin’ Dimensionals to adhere the sentiment to the card front.  Then I added another couple of die cut flowers and a Rhinestone Basic Jewel at the end.

On the inside, I added a second sentiment from Sending You Thoughts in Granny Apple Green to a Whisper White panel.  I adhered another couple of Sending Flowers die cuts next to it.

I used Liquid Glue to adhere the panel to a So Saffron mat and then into my Granny Apple Green card base and the card was done.

My Whisper White Medium Envelope got more flower die cuts and Rhinestones on the front (I know this card will be inside a package – heck, the sentiment practically DECLARES that it will!) so I wasn’t concerned with mailing it on its own…

…and I added a little more of the Tropical Oasis DSP on the envelope flap.

As I mentioned, this was Sketch week – and here’s what we were working with!

And, I’m playing along with the Watercooler Wednesday Challenge this week.

 

I started with some Clubhouse DSP that I matted on Crumb Cake for the card front.

Using some SNAIL, I adhered a short-ish piece of 5/8″ Burlap Ribbon onto the card front.

On a piece of Crumb Cake card stock, I stamped a sentiment from the By the Dock set in Soft Suede ink.  Then I cut it out with the largest label die in the Stitched So Sweetly Die set.  That’s popped onto the card front with Stampin’ Dimensionals.

Then I started stamping and cutting the little pieces and parts to finish off the design.

On scrap Crumb Cake, I stamped the oars from the stamp set twice in Soft Suede ink and cut them with their matching dies in the Dockside Dies.  I cut “grass” in Granny Apple Green (two of these), Garden Green and Old Olive vellum from the Perennial Essence 12″ x 12″ Vellum Pack.  I also cut a few extra “cattail” tops from a little bit more Crumb Cake – just the tops.

I used Liquid Glue to adhere those to the cattails on the grasses – I colored one of them with my Soft Suede Stampin’ Write Marker.

I built the collage from the grass up using Liquid Glue and Stampin’ Dimensionals for the cardstock die cuts – and Glue Dots for the vellum grass.

The little frog is a die cut from the Dockside Dies – and is adhered with Liquid Glue.  And he’s about as cute as can be, isn’t he?!?

You can see I tucked the two oars in and amongst the grass – using Liquid Glue to secure them.

I added a few Night of Navy gems from the Holiday Rhinestone Jewels and the card front was done.

On the inside, I added a second sentiment in Soft Suede to a Whisper White panel.  Underneath, I stamped the shoreline image in Crumb Cake.  Then I used a Blender Pen to pull some of the Crumb Cake ink down – and to add Old Olive here and there.

I used Liquid Glue to adhere the panel to a Crumb Cake mat and into my Night of Navy card base, popped the card front on with Stampin’ Dimensionals and the card was done.

My Whisper White Medium Envelope got the shoreline image again – and a super-cute Old Olive frog – on the front….

…and more of the plaid Clubhouse DSP on the envelope flap.

I’ve got a really pretty card for you today (she says with blushing modesty…..) that is just perfect for Mother’s Day!  It uses two great bundles in the 2020 Jan – Jun Mini Catalog…the Timeless Tulips and Birthday Jubilee bundles.  They go together perfectly!  Take a look-see:

The layout for this one is from this week’s CAS Colours & Sketches challenge.

And the soft color scheme is from the Sunday Stamps color challenge.

I started with a piece of Very Vanilla that I embossed in the Subtle 3D Embossing Folder and matted on Petal Pink for the card front.

Then I cut two of the detailed die cut panels in the Jubilee Beauty Die Set from Very Vanilla and I adhered them to the card front with Liquid Glue. (It’s the middle die on the magnet in the picture below!)  I adhered the panels closer to the bottom of the card front so that there was about an inch “gap” at the top of the card front.

I used Glue Dots to wrap and secure a piece of Petal Pink 1/4″ Metallic-Edge Ribbon around the panel – over the “seam” between the two panels.

For the bouquet, I stamped the large tulip in the Timeless Tulips stamp set on Very Vanilla – twice in Petal Pink, once in Terracotta Tile, once in stamped-off-once Terracotta Tile and once in stamped-off-once Cherry Cobbler.  So….five flowers.  I punched them all out with the Tulip Builder Punch (bundled with the stamp set for a 10% savings!).

I also stamped five stems in Pool Party on Very Vanilla and fussy cut them.

I laid out the flowers and stems and then got busy sticking them down!  The bottom three flowers are adhered with Liquid Glue and then I popped the final two on with Stampin’ Dimensionals.

I used Liquid Glue to adhere the stems in place.  You can see that I left the bottom parts of the stems sort of sticking up….

The sentiment, from the Timeless Tulips set, is stamped in Terracotta Tile on Very Vanilla.  I cut it with a Rectangle Stitched Die – modifying it to make it a little smaller.  I showed y’all how to do that on my video a couple of days ago….here!

I tied a big-ish loose bow with the Petal Pink 1/4″ Metallic-Edged Ribbon and adhered it with a Glue Dot.

Then I popped my sentiment over the top of the bow with double-stack Dimensionals.  Finally, a few Champagne Rhinestone Jewels finished off the card front.

On the inside, I added a perfect sentiment from the Birthday Jubilee stamp set in Terracotta Tile on a Very Vanilla panel.  I added a few tulips in Terracotta Tile and Petal Pink, with Pool Party stems and leaves.  Then I added a few more of the Champagne Rhinestone Jewels.  Cuz I love them so much! 🙂

I used Liquid Glue to adhere the panel to a Petal Pink mat and into my Terracotta Tile card base, popped the card front on with Stampin’ Dimensionals and the card was done.

My Very Vanilla Medium Envelope got more tulips on the front…

…and a single Petal Pink tulip on the back of the envelope!

My card today is a simple little number – barely any fussy cutting at all! – using the sweet Music From The Heart stamp set.  Take a look-see:

The layout for this one is from this week’s CAS(E) This Sketch challenge – you can see I turned it on its head! 🙂

And the color palette is from the Inspire.Create  Challenge.

I started with a piece of Whisper White for the card front, matted on Flirty Flamingo.

From another piece of Whisper White, I cut the largest label die in the new Stitched So Sweetly Die set.

On that label, in Pretty Peacock, I stamped the sentiment from the Music From The Heart stamp set.  Next to it – allowing it to spill off the left side of the label, I added the piano image in Early Espresso.  With my Blender Pen – I lightly pulled some ink out into the image to shade and color it a little.

I stamped the piano again on a piece of scrap Whisper White and colored the heart with my Flirty Flamingo Stampin’ Blends Combo Pack.  Then I fussy cut the heart.

I laid the die cut sentiment label onto the card front where I wanted it and used the music notes in the stamp set to add my “music”.  I used Pretty Peacock for the heart note (with the first one overlapping the edge of the die cut) and Flirty Flamingo for the others.  Some of the eighth notes are in stamped-off-once Flirty Flamingo.  I added some little Flirty Flamingo hearts, too.

I popped the label onto the card front with Stampin’ Dimensionals.

Then I used a Mini Stampin’ Dimensional at the top of the fussy cut heart – and a little Liquid Glue at the bottom – and popped the heart in place.  And – that was it for the card front!

On the inside, I added a second Music From The Heart sentiment in Pretty Peacock to a Whisper White panel.  Across the bottom I added the music staff image in Flirty Flamingo, then added the treble clef in Early Espresso and a few Pretty Peacock notes.

I used Liquid Glue to adhere the panel to a Flirty Flamingo mat and into my Early Espresso card base, popped the card front on with Stampin’ Dimensionals and the card was done!

My Whisper White Medium Envelope got some Pretty Peacock and Flirty Flamingo musical notes on the front…

…and the full musical “score” on the envelope flap.

My card today celebrates Sale-A-Bration (which is only around thru the end of March, remember).  I used the Lovely Lily stamp set ($50 level reward) and the Lily Pad Dies ($100 level reward), plus the simply gorgeous Lily Impressions DSP ($50 level reward).  And…I borrowed a couple of sentiments from Itty Bitty Greetings (2019-2020 AC) and Timeless Tulips (2020 Jan – Jun Mini Catalog).  Take a look-see:

The layout for this one comes from the Freshly Made Sketches challenge this week.

And I thought the TGIF inspiration challenge was fun this week, too! 🙂

I started by embossing a piece of Pretty Peacock cardstock – it’s the same size as the front of the card – in the new Stone 3D Embossing Folder (get this one bundled with the Power of Hope stamp set with a $100 order during Sale-A-Bration).  Then I adhered it with Liquid Glue to the front of my Pretty Peacock card base.

To make the angled panel, I first laid a piece of the Lily Impressions DSP across the card base.  Then I flipped it over and traced the back of the DSP so I’d know where to cut.

With the pencil line clearly visible, I cut the panel in my Paper Trimmer.

Then I adhered the panel to a piece of Flirty Flamingo card stock – lining up the two straight sides to create my “normal” mat edge.

I used my Paper Trimmer to cut off the excess card stock – eyeballing the mat size.

Then I adhered the matted panel to the card front with Liquid Glue.

For the flowers, I used Melon Mambo ink to stamp the large flower in the Lovely Lily stamp set on a piece of Whisper White card stock and one on a piece of Flirty Flamingo.  I “pulled” the ink out into the petals of both flowers using a Blender Pen.  Then I cut them both out with the die in the Lily Pad Dies set.

I also used the detailed flower die to cut a Melon Mambo flower.

The sentiment, from the Itty Bitty Greetings stamp set, is stamped in Melon Mambo on Flirty Flamingo and cut with the lily pad die.

I layered the flowers and the sentiment using Liquid Glue.  The sentiment is tucked into the flowers – hiding the little “dent” that makes it a lily pad.  So…it’s just an oval!

I wound a piece of So Saffron twine from the Metallics Baker’s Twine and Sequins combo pack ($50 level reward) around my fingers five times, then tied another piece around it to create a “bow”.  Which I adhered to the card front with a Glue Dot.

Then I used Stampin’ Dimensionals to adhere the flowers/sentiment over the top of the bow.

I added some Melon Mambo gems from the Noble Peacock Rhinestones and the card front was done!

On the inside, I added a sentiment from Timeless Tulips in Melon Mambo to a Whisper White panel.  In the bottom corner, I stamped the big flower and used my Blender Pen to pull ink into the petals.  Then I added a few Old Olive gems from Noble Peacock.

I used Liquid Glue to adhere the panel to a Flirty Flamingo mat and into the Pretty Peacock card base and the card was done!

My Whisper White Medium Envelope got another Lovely Lily flower in Melon Mambo on the front…

…and a little more of the gorgeous Lily Impressions DSP on the envelope flap.
